Hi,

Recently i created a Azure Database for PostgreSQL flexible server in my azure account. PostgreSQL version : 16.9 Availability zone: 2 Configuration: Burstable, B1ms, 1 vCores, 2 GiB RAM, 32 GiB storage High availability: Not enabled Location: North Europe

I also enabled vector and uuid-ossp in azure.extensions.

> \dx
                              List of installed extensions
   Name    | Version |   Schema   |                     Description                      
-----------+---------+------------+------------------------------------------------------
 plpgsql   | 1.0     | pg_catalog | PL/pgSQL procedural language
 uuid-ossp | 1.1     | public     | generate universally unique identifiers (UUIDs)
 vector    | 0.8.0   | public     | vector data type and ivfflat and hnsw access methods

Here is my problem:

SSL SYSCALL error: EOF detected
The connection to the server was lost. Attempting reset: Failed.
The connection to the server was lost. Attempting reset: Failed.

And this is from logs: 2025-06-17 16:34:29 UTC-684c13ee.6-LOG: server process (PID 302290) was terminated by signal 4: Illegal instruction

On the other hand, 2 months ago i went through the same process of creating Azure Database for PostgreSQL flexible server and on that database same insert works fine. Here are details of that database (only minor version and availability zone are different): PostgreSQL version : 16.8 Availability zone: 1 Configuration: Burstable, B1ms, 1 vCores, 2 GiB RAM, 32 GiB storage High availability: Not enabled Location: North Europe

I suppose different CPU is used on the first one so it can not handle instructions properly. Can i update vector version or something? What would be your solution? I have to stay on this service (i can not switch to VM nor k8s).BR,
